Preguntas frecuentes sobre Adamsville

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Adamsville?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Adamsville varian entre $685 y $2,084 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,586

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Adamsville?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Adamsville van desde $999 hasta $2,803.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,741

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Adamsville?

En estos momentos hay 21 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Adamsville en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,199 y $3,358 - con una media de $1,991 para el lugar.
